A California favorite, the migratory gray whale makes its journey along the Pacific twice a year: heading south in the winter, then back up to colder northern waters. These whales are typically covered in barnacles, giving their skin a rough appearance. They have a small hump on their back and bumpy ridges leading down to their tail.
